Turkey`s inertial measurement unit (IMU) market supports applications in aerospace, defense, and automotive sectors. IMUs provide accurate motion sensing and navigation capabilities in dynamic environments.
The Turkey Inertial Measurement Unit Market is driven by the increasing demand for precise and reliable measurement solutions in various applications, including aerospace, automotive, and defense. Inertial measurement units (IMUs) are essential for providing accurate motion and orientation data. The growing focus on improving navigation and control systems drives the adoption of advanced IMU technologies. Additionally, the development of miniaturized and high-performance IMUs with improved accuracy and reliability further supports market growth.
The Inertial Measurement Unit Market in Turkey contends with high production costs and the need for advanced technologies to ensure accuracy and reliability. Regulatory requirements related to safety and environmental impact add to operational complexities and costs. The market also faces competition from international manufacturers and alternative navigation solutions. Additionally, economic fluctuations and changes in key end-use industries such as aerospace, automotive, and defense directly impact market demand and growth prospects.
The Turkish government supports the inertial measurement unit (IMU) market through policies that encourage innovation and quality manufacturing. Financial incentives are provided for research and development of advanced IMU technologies, and tax breaks are available for manufacturers. The government also enforces quality and safety standards to ensure the performance and reliability of IMUs, which are essential for navigation and control in various applications including aerospace and robotics.
